It’s not Halo, but damn it’s cool! Real Life Sentinel

  A team created by the B612 Foundation including NASA Astronauts and directors, planetary scientists and astronomers, and a Program Manager for Kepler Space Telescope among other titles, is building a real life Sentinel to protect Earth from asteroids. This artist’s illustration is of a contraption that NASA is planning to use to capture an asteroid – – and place it into orbit around the moon.
